Output 08369f442529b3a3fed17137b70fd20eddfcc8f6a1272a0e99f001894e01ad60:66

value
18630000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0fecf6c3c541d0fd064e0c8801edd7897715b516 OP_EQUAL
address
339DvxpwMF3BaAk4gUeMzUV65PiaCA33WN
transaction
08369f442529b3a3fed17137b70fd20eddfcc8f6a1272a0e99f001894e01ad60
spent
true